Open Bug 1260665 Opened 4 years ago Updated 2 years ago

Move the compositor icon from AnimationsTimeline to AnimationTimeBlock


(DevTools :: Inspector: Animations, defect, P2)



(Not tracked)


(Reporter: pbro, Unassigned)



(Whiteboard: [btpp-fix-later])

Each animation in the timeline may have an icon and tooltip that tells users whether it is running on the compositor or not.
Since this is about the UI of a given animation, it should really be handled by the AnimationTimeBlock component.
While the tooltip is indeed done by AnimationTimeBlock, the icon however isn't. It turns out that today the AnimationsTimeline components is responsible for it.

We should use this bug to move the code from AnimationsTimeline to AnimationTimeBlock, and adapt the CSS/HTML as needed.
Product: Firefox → DevTools
You need to log in before you can comment on or make changes to this bug.